  7. Problem with the original exhaust fake tips is they have a habit of falling off when the spot welds corrode, so if u do manage to find any, probably worth getting the welds re done. They are some £400 per corner new from Lexus as they also have a resonator cone assembly as well. There is a picture in one of the threads on here somewhere. When I had my ISF, losing exhaust tips was one of the few issues that came up occasionally and when faced with the replacement cost it made changing to the H&S system an attractive option when comparing the overall costs. if u wanted more sound it was a no brainer, so was popular!
